To consistently achieve those incredible FINAL KILL moments, I've picked up a few habits. First, understanding weapon meta is crucial. Knowing what gun excels at range or in close quarters helps you predict engagements. Second, map control is key. If you can anticipate enemy spawns and rotations, you're always one step ahead. And third, don't be afraid to take risks, but calculated ones. Sometimes, that aggressive push or flank is exactly what you need to break the enemy's hold and secure the round.
